Course Details

International Air Transport Regulations: Overview of key international organizations and agreements such as ICAO, IATA, and Chicago Convention
National Air Transport Regulations: Analysis of various countries' air transport regulatory frameworks and their impact on global air connectivity
Air Safety Regulations: Examination of international and national safety standards, policies, and procedures for air transport
Air Navigation Services Regulations: Overview of ANS providers, air traffic control, and communication systems, and their role in ensuring safe and efficient air traffic flow
Economic Regulations: Study of economic policies and regulations affecting air transport, including competition law, state aid, and consumer protection
Environmental Regulations: Examination of environmental policies and regulations affecting air transport, including carbon emissions trading and noise pollution
Air Transport Security Regulations: Overview of security standards, policies, and procedures for air transport, including aviation security and cybersecurity
Dispute Resolution: Analysis of dispute resolution mechanisms in air transport, including alternative dispute resolution and litigation
Emerging Trends in Air Transport Regulations: Examination of emerging trends and challenges in air transport regulations, including drone regulations, space tourism, and unmanned aerial vehicles.
